"Placing in effort is a presented If you prefer that increase or promotion. But anyone can grind it out, researchers informed me—that’s merely a subject of sacrificing your lifetime. To obtain that next work or significant, high-profile challenge, It's important to be noted for over lengthy hrs. You will need to modify how your colleagues and executives see you. “We're specified chances on a regular basis to tell our Tale that we throw away,” suggests Fragale, a professor of organizational conduct at the College of North Carolina and author of the forthcoming guide to the science of status. The following time a colleague stops to chitchat inside the hallway or asks how you are, don’t say “great” or “busy,” she states. Share your newest acquire and its impact—this task will almost certainly preserve us $three million a year, or that customer just reupped their deal given that they have been blown absent by our proposal. In the event you’re worried about sounding just like a braggart, think about that office display ponies are executing this all the time, Fragale states. why the reliable office workhorse rarely gets ahead Think about how powerful you could be if you paired your effort with a dose of self-marketing.
